WebMar 25, 2024 · Calcium nitrate spray for tomatoes is applied at a rate of 1.59 kg. (3.5 lbs.) per 100 feet (30 m.) of tomato plants or 340 grams (12 oz.) per plant by tomato producers. For the home gardener, you can mix 4 tablespoons (60 mL.) per gallon (3.8 L.) of water and apply this directly to the root zone. WebFeb 20, 2024 · To prevent tomato rot from occurring in your tomato or potato field, make … WebApr 12, 2024 · Blossom end rot is caused by a lack of calcium in the developing fruit. Calcium is necessary for proper cell wall development, and a deficiency can cause the cells to break down and die, leading to the characteristic dark spot. Several factors can contribute to a lack of calcium in the fruit. One of the most common causes is irregular watering.

Then place their container atop a heat mat to keep the temperature at 80 to 90 degrees Fahrenheit until the seeds ... fish frys in janesvilleWebJul 8, 2024 · Good practice to prevent phytophthora root rot is to rotate crops and only … fish frys in chicagoWebMar 6, 2024 · Blossom-end rot is a physiological disorder or an abiotic disease (caused by drought, freezing, and other stressors). It is not a disease caused by fungi, bacteria, or other pathogens. Blossom-end rot is easily identified as a brown, leathery rot developing on or near the blossom end of the tomato.
